Names That Reflect Hungary’s Unique Identity

Hungarian names are distinctive in Europe because they come from the Finno-Ugric language family, setting them apart from Indo-European traditions. Many first names carry meanings tied to nature, history, or virtues, while surnames often come from professions, geography, or ancestry.

In Hungarian tradition, the surname comes first, followed by the given name — a unique feature that reflects cultural identity. From medieval kings like István to modern names used worldwide, Hungarian naming blends ancient roots with contemporary style.

Example Name Ideas

Male Hungarian Names

István, László, Gábor, Tamás, Miklós, Árpád

Female Hungarian Names

Erzsébet, Katalin, Zsófia, Eszter, Dóra, Réka

Unisex/Nature Names

Hunor, Enikő, Piroska, Farkas (“wolf”), Csilla (“star”)

Surnames

Kovács (“smith”), Nagy (“great”), Tóth, Szabó, Varga, Horváth
